草庐IT

web-server

全部标签

sql - XPath 根据 SQL Server xml 中的属性 'A' 获取属性 'B' 的值

我在SQLServer中有这个XML我想选择每个“添加”节点的值属性,键为“images”我现在拥有的是:SELECTID,DatafromItemswhereData.value('(//data/add[@key="images"]/@value)[1]','nvarchar')Like'%img%'有什么建议吗? 最佳答案 如果您只是为从XML中检索到的nvarchar指定一个大小,那么您所拥有的就可以正常工作。SELECTID,DatafromItemswhereData.value('(//data/add[@key="i

sql-server - 使用 SQL Server 将 XML 文件分解为单独的行

这就是我正在做的。我将一个XML文件插入到一个XML列中,连同其他列(例如日期戳等)用于记录(这些与此请求无关)文件看起来像这样:我的目标是能够查询XML字段并获得每个的结果集在它自己的行中,以XML形式。如下图:第1行:第2行:第3行:这必须使用MicrosoftSQLServer而不是使用CLI来完成。我需要能够声明我希望从哪个XML节点开始分解,因为某些文件具有我不需要的其他XML元素。所以像,WHEREnode=secondLevelItem. 最佳答案 在SQLServer2005和更新版本中,SQLServer提供了出色

sql-server - 在 SQL Server 中使用 xml 列是否正式需要 ansi_padding 'on'?

当您使用SQLServerManagementStudio生成用于创建表的脚本时,它所做的最后一件事是关闭ansi_padding。我遇到了一个问题,在使用xml时,这条语句导致了进一步的问题。错误消息暗示在使用XQuery功能时必须启用ansi_padding,谷歌搜索证实了这一点。但是,我真的很想看到一些官方文档将此作为一项要求进行说明,以确保没有任何其他我们认为是理所当然的事情。我了解此选项的含义并已删除该声明,但我仍然想知道:在SQLServer中使用xml列是否正式需要ansi_padding'on'? 最佳答案 是的,这

c# - 从 Web 服务返回 XML

我有一个XML文件,它位于运行我的Web服务的服务器的硬盘驱动器上。我需要从另一个应用程序访问该文件。这是我在我的网络服务上的方法PublicFunctiongetXMLFile()DimxmlDocumentAsSystem.Xml.XmlDocumentxmlDocument=NewSystem.Xml.XmlDocument()xmlDocument.Load("C:\Sommaire.xml")ReturnxmlDocumentEndFunction当我导航到我的Web服务并尝试调用我的方法时,出现以下错误:System.InvalidOperationException:Th

c# - 从 XML 更新插入 SQL Server 表

我正尝试在C#中创建一个小型控制台应用程序,以尽可能以最快的方式根据XML文件的内容对SQLServer2008中的产品表(ITEMS)执行插入操作。我已经有一个.XSD文件,其中包含到SQL表的正确映射(使用下面概述的方法可能不需要)。这是我的方法的概要:读取XML,使用它创建一个表。使用从XML文件创建的表对ITEMS表执行MERGE。2a.如果该项目存在,请更新它。2b.如果该项目不存在,请将其插入。创建仅包含插入XML中的记录的日志。考虑以下ITEMS表和XML文件:元素Item_IdNamePrice1Coke5.002Pepsi3.003Sprite2.00ITEMS.XM

xml - 如何在 SQL Server 2008 R2 中读取 XML 的一部分作为 XML

我使用的是SQLServer2008R2,我的存储过程采用结构化XML,它具有多个级别,如下所示:DECLARE@XMLxml='AdminHRDevelopmentAdmin'从上面的示例中,我想为具有多个部门的用户(isSingle="0")获取2列,其中第一列是用户ID,第二列是整个XML。我可以通过以下查询获取用户ID,但如何获取XML格式的部门部分:SELECTT.C.value('(../@id)','int')ASUserID,T.C.value('(../Departments)[1]','nvarchar(max)')ASDepartmentsXMLFROM@XML.

c# - Exchange Web 服务 - 从服务收到的响应不包含有效的 XML

我正在尝试连接到exchange2010服务器上的exchangeweb服务(ews)。这是我正在使用的代码:usingSystem;usingSystem.Collections.Generic;usingSystem.Text;usingMicrosoft.Exchange.WebServices.Data;namespaceNDR_Processor{classProgram{staticvoidMain(string[]args){ExchangeServiceservice=newExchangeService(ExchangeVersion.Exchange2010_SP1

javascript - 如何从 FileMaker Web 查看器中的网站检索内容

我需要建立一个可以在FileMakerPro11Web查看器中查看的网站。URL最初将由FileMaker设置。之后用户可以更改页面内容,生成新数据。这个想法是将新数据检索回FileMaker。网站应该如何输出数据供FileMaker检索?FileMaker能否A)在URL更改后从中读取参数,或者B)以XML形式读取整个页面,然后解析XML并提取数据(尽管我希望有比这更简单的解决方案)。我在这个问题上的观点主要是作为一个网络开发者。 最佳答案 您可以创建一个按钮,通过GetLayoutObjectAttribute函数“获取”Web

xml - 使用 Web Deploy 3.0 在 IIS 中显示下拉列表

我正在尝试使用webdeploy3.0获取要显示的下拉列表。我对整个Web部署过程相当陌生,但基本上这就是我希望能够做的事情:项目->构建部署包在IIS中,创建一个新网站并单击“导入应用程序”我应该看到其中一个参数的DropDownList。在阅读了有关该主题的几篇文章之后,尤其是摘自thisarticle的这篇文章之后:Enumeration-Enumerationallowsyoutolimittheuser’sinputtoalistofdiscretepossiblevalues.MostUIswillimplementthisasadrop-downlistbox,where

asp.net - Web 部署和 Parameters.xml : How to share parameters among multiple projects

我在一个套件中有许多Web应用程序。我使用WebDeploy来发布我用VisualStudio构建的部署包。这些包附带一个SetParameters.xml文件,可用于修改web.config中的值。几个值是自动完成的,例如连接字符串,但可以将parameters.xml文件添加到项目中以指定应该可参数化的值:我的问题是:如果我所有的Web应用程序在web.config中都有一个应用程序设置,并且我想在部署时修改相同的键和值,我如何才能避免在每个parameters.xml文件中重复特定参数?有没有办法将此标记放在一个位置,并让每个parameters.xml引用该公共(public)